Don't know if it's just me, but the amp's tone seems to have sweetened/improved a bit the more I've played it(got it new) When checking over the amp, I noticed Dave's initials on the side of the chassis.....For the sake of curiosity, does that mean Dave checks the tone of the amps before they go out?

Does the HBE mode render gooseing the front end with a slight clean boost or hot pickups obsolete? I ask because from posts I've read the be100 seems to like certain pickup/guitar combinations better than others, or rather Dave may have had certain guitar/pickup voicings in mind/use when voicing the amp. I don't know how my rg550 with air zone would stack up getting the most out of the amp.

Either way, killer amp. Sounds great with my m75 loaded CAA 4x12.
 
Yes I check and play through every amp.. The HBE is a boost in front of the BE. There are many boosts that have different color to them so what ever you like the tone of really. As for guitars it can sound good with many pickups. I mostly use Motor City pickups. Generally a slightly hotter paf type. Hope that helps.
